SbAuF2 is an intermetallic compound combining antimony, gold, and fluorine—a research-phase material not yet in widespread industrial production. This compound belongs to the family of precious-metal fluorides and intermetallics, which are of interest in advanced materials research for high-performance applications requiring chemical stability and specialized electronic or catalytic properties. While not yet established in commercial engineering practice, materials in this chemical family are being explored for applications where corrosion resistance, thermal stability, and unique electrical behavior are critical.
